The Audace Carbon was unveiled at the INTERMOT show 2016 in Cologne, Germany, adding to the Moto Guzzi range of the Californian cruisers.
The pricing is yet to be revealed but it will be more than the Audace at $24,500.
The Audace Carbon features a circular headlight unit and real carbon elements such as the front mudguard and the sides of the tank. There is no chrome.
By contrast, there are matt red colour milled aluminium engine head covers, red Brembo front brakes and alloy wheels with red branding.
There are no modifications to the 1380cc transverse V-twin, except for the well-hidden bigger catalytic convertor brings the model within Euro 4 standards.
An “Eco Ride” feature helps the rider limit fuel consumption.
It also includes the “Grip Warning” function which replicates traction control and has an indicator light to warn of excessive use of available grip.
The range of accessories which the Audace Carbon include are, the black anodised hand grips, short black mirrors, CNC billet aluminium sleek and lightweight brake and clutch levers, fuel cap cover, injectors cover, aluminium footpeg covers, and mirror-polished or black stainless steel cylinders heat shield kit.
